Ensuring quality in beverage exports is crucial for maintaining consumer trust and meeting international standards. This article outlines the processes involved in ensuring product integrity from farm to cup.
Quality control is not just a regulatory requirement; it's essential for sustaining a brand's reputation. Implementing rigorous quality control measures throughout the supply chain can prevent costly recalls and maintain customer loyalty.
The journey to quality begins with sourcing. Establishing relationships with trusted farmers and suppliers ensures the quality of raw materials used in beverage production.
Adopting best practices in production is vital. This includes maintaining clean facilities, adopting modern technologies, and conducting regular quality checks.
Proper packaging and transportation are equally important in maintaining beverage quality during export. Utilize packaging materials that preserve freshness and prevent contamination.
Understanding and adhering to international quality standards can facilitate smoother export processes and enhance market acceptance.
Ensuring quality from farm to cup is essential for successful beverage exports. By implementing stringent quality control measures, manufacturers can maintain product integrity and secure their place in the global market.
